Become a part of our dynamic team at Attuned Programmes Ireland, where we strive to provide community-based mental health services that cater to the unique needs of each individual. As a Social Care Support Worker, you will be responsible for supporting individuals in developing self-care and independent living skills, while promoting their independence and community integration.
To be successful in this role, you will need to possess a minimum QQI LEVEL 5 qualification in Health Care and or Social care, or relevant equivalency. You should also have knowledge of best practice in Residential Centres and be proficient in communication, IT, report writing and planning skills.
The ideal candidate will have a deep understanding of the importance of trauma-informed practice and be committed to upholding the rights and protection of each individual. This role requires a full driving licence, and Garda clearance is subject to the position.
We offer a comprehensive benefits package, including a high-quality Training programme, eligibility to apply for an education fund, Trauma Informed reflective practice training, continuous management and in-field support, and free meals onsite.
